Partilhar via


ObjectReplicationPoliciesOperations interface

Interface que representa um ObjectReplicationPoliciesOperations.

Métodos

createOrUpdate(string, string, string, ObjectReplicationPolicy, ObjectReplicationPoliciesCreateOrUpdateOptionalParams)

Crie ou atualize a política de replicação de objetos da conta de armazenamento.

delete(string, string, string, ObjectReplicationPoliciesDeleteOptionalParams)

Elimina a política de replicação de objetos associada à conta de armazenamento especificada.

get(string, string, string, ObjectReplicationPoliciesGetOptionalParams)

Obtenha a política de replicação de objetos da conta de armazenamento por ID de política.

list(string, string, ObjectReplicationPoliciesListOptionalParams)

Liste as políticas de replicação de objetos associadas à conta de armazenamento.

Detalhes de Método

createOrUpdate(string, string, string, ObjectReplicationPolicy, ObjectReplicationPoliciesCreateOrUpdateOptionalParams)

Crie ou atualize a política de replicação de objetos da conta de armazenamento.

function createOrUpdate(resourceGroupName: string, accountName: string, objectReplicationPolicyId: string, properties: ObjectReplicationPolicy, options?: ObjectReplicationPoliciesCreateOrUpdateOptionalParams): Promise<ObjectReplicationPolicy>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os na subscrição do utilizador. O nome não é sensível a maiúsculas e minúsculas.

accountName

string

O nome da conta de armazenamento no grupo de recursos especificado. Os nomes das contas de armazenamento têm de ter entre 3 e 24 carateres de comprimento e utilizar apenas números e letras minúsculas.

objectReplicationPolicyId

string

Para a conta de destino, indique o valor "predefinido". Configure primeiro a política na conta de destino. Para a conta de origem, indique o valor do ID da política que é devolvido quando transfere a política que foi definida na conta de destino. A política é transferida como um ficheiro JSON.

properties
ObjectReplicationPolicy

A política de replicação de objetos definida para uma conta de armazenamento. Será criado um ID de política exclusivo se estiver ausente.

options
ObjectReplicationPoliciesCreateOrUpdateOptionalParams

Os parâmetros de opções.

Devoluções

delete(string, string, string, ObjectReplicationPoliciesDeleteOptionalParams)

Elimina a política de replicação de objetos associada à conta de armazenamento especificada.

function delete(resourceGroupName: string, accountName: string, objectReplicationPolicyId: string, options?: ObjectReplicationPoliciesDeleteOptionalParams): Promise<void>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os na subscrição do utilizador. O nome não é sensível a maiúsculas e minúsculas.

accountName

string

O nome da conta de armazenamento no grupo de recursos especificado. Os nomes das contas de armazenamento têm de ter entre 3 e 24 carateres de comprimento e utilizar apenas números e letras minúsculas.

objectReplicationPolicyId

string

Para a conta de destino, indique o valor "predefinido". Configure primeiro a política na conta de destino. Para a conta de origem, indique o valor do ID da política que é devolvido quando transfere a política que foi definida na conta de destino. A política é transferida como um ficheiro JSON.

options
ObjectReplicationPoliciesDeleteOptionalParams

Os parâmetros de opções.

Devoluções

Promise<void>

get(string, string, string, ObjectReplicationPoliciesGetOptionalParams)

Obtenha a política de replicação de objetos da conta de armazenamento por ID de política.

function get(resourceGroupName: string, accountName: string, objectReplicationPolicyId: string, options?: ObjectReplicationPoliciesGetOptionalParams): Promise<ObjectReplicationPolicy>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os na subscrição do utilizador. O nome não é sensível a maiúsculas e minúsculas.

accountName

string

O nome da conta de armazenamento no grupo de recursos especificado. Os nomes das contas de armazenamento têm de ter entre 3 e 24 carateres de comprimento e utilizar apenas números e letras minúsculas.

objectReplicationPolicyId

string

Para a conta de destino, indique o valor "predefinido". Configure primeiro a política na conta de destino. Para a conta de origem, indique o valor do ID da política que é devolvido quando transfere a política que foi definida na conta de destino. A política é transferida como um ficheiro JSON.

options
ObjectReplicationPoliciesGetOptionalParams

Os parâmetros de opções.

Devoluções

list(string, string, ObjectReplicationPoliciesListOptionalParams)

Liste as políticas de replicação de objetos associadas à conta de armazenamento.

function list(resourceGroupName: string, accountName: string, options?: ObjectReplicationPoliciesListOptionalParams): PagedAsyncIterableIterator<ObjectReplicationPolicy, ObjectReplicationPolicy[], PageSettings>

Parâmetros

resourceGroupName

string

O nome do grupo de recursos na subscrição do utilizador. O nome não é sensível a maiúsculas e minúsculas.

accountName

string

O nome da conta de armazenamento no grupo de recursos especificado. Os nomes das contas de armazenamento têm de ter entre 3 e 24 carateres de comprimento e utilizar apenas números e letras minúsculas.

options
ObjectReplicationPoliciesListOptionalParams

Os parâmetros de opções.

Devoluções